The Role

As Head of Facilities and Estates, you will play a vital role in planning, executing, and overseeing hotel renovations, upgrades, and maintenance projects ensuring they are completed to the highest standard, on time, and within budget. You will lead all engineering operations across our hotel and spa, ensuring the m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and HVAC systems are fully compliant, efficient, and reliable.

This role carries responsibility for the overall maintenance and technical integrity of the property’s estate, grounds, and infrastructure, directly supporting an exceptional experience for both guests and staff. A strong technical background, hands‑on approach, and passion for maintaining high-quality facilities and grounds are essential to enhancing our estate and the overall guest journey.

Key Responsibilities

Maintenance and Operations

  • Overseeing the day-to-day maintenance and repair work of hotel and spa facilities, including guest rooms, spa areas, restaurants, public spaces, back-of-house areas, grounds, and biomass.
  • Conducting regular inspections of the hotel and spa’s facilities and grounds to identify potential areas for improvement or necessary repairs.
  • Evaluating the potential risks and challenges associated with each project, proactively identifying solutions to mitigate issues before they arise.
  • Collaborating with the Spa Operations Team to support the operation and maintenance of specialised spa equipment, including water treatment systems, spa pools, hot tubs, and saunas, ensuring all facilities consistently meet safety, hygiene, and quality standards.
  • Establishing clear performance metrics and service level agreements (SLAs) with contractors, ensuring that project work is completed to specification, fully compliant to regulations and RAMS (Risk Assessment and Method Statement), delivered within agreed timelines, and aligned with negotiated costs.
  • Identifying and implementing operational efficiencies within the department to enhance performance, reduce costs, and support overall service excellence.

Team Management

  • Leading, managing, and developing the maintenance and grounds team to ensure the safe and effective operation of all hotel and spa systems, including electrical, plumbing, HVAC, lifts, and other critical systems.
  • Ensuring the maintenance and grounds team has the necessary skills, training, and resources to perform their duties effectively.
  • Acting as the primary point of contact for all renovation and construction-related inquiries, ensuring hotel management, department heads, and key stakeholders are kept informed on project progress, challenges, and achievements.
  • Assessing training needs within the team and implementing appropriate development initiatives, ensuring alignment with budgetary constraints and operational priorities.
  • Fostering a supportive and inclusive team culture by actively promoting mental health awareness and encouraging open, honest communication within the maintenance and grounds team.
  • Demonstrating a commitment to wellbeing by modelling a healthy work‑life balance and encouraging the same across the team.
